Community Tasting Notes 3

  • Outplaying wrote: 86 points

    November 16, 2008 - From memory: classic cab flavors - dark fruits and hints of green pepper. Not bad but not memorable either.

  • CO CHRIS wrote:

    October 12, 2008 - 14.5% alc...the nose is rocking straight out of the bottle, vanilla, dusty, black currants, cocoa and a dash of liquid smoke...the palate is dense, full-bodied, velvety, still a rather large amount of fine tannin remains - perhaps a bit too sappy and lacking acidity for me at this point in my life, a lot of purple notes...if you told me this was 100% Shiraz I wouldn't argue - the Shiraz dominates the blend at this stage of its life...wanted something to just enjoy without food, this is it. I need to deplete my cellar of a majority of my Shiraz, just doesn't do it for me anymore.

  • CO CHRIS wrote: 88 points

    January 14, 2007 - Interesting result...this wine in the past - 6+ months ago was very obtainable...tonight not so much - perhaps shutdown or needs more time...ont he nose relatively little is happening, black pepper, some riper fruit, though it seems a little more tobacco like in a Cab vein...on the palate, the wine is fairly tannic, thought the texture that has always been still appears with a little voluptuous type thing going on, long finish, but IMO this wine has shed its baby fat and is heading elsewhere. Will be patient with my remaining bottle.
